Ordinals
beta
Address 1DD6N2uDtqH8RWrzrHBhkFQL3HhjYChMxC
sat balance
41001794
outputs
a40ca12b7148f57c62845b8945668b8b3c8f2e835b6377c664cf8a6e57d70e41:1
ac52ca944709ce4c03091212f37f27d09714abbb040d253aee506cb38eb05554:1